阿摩線上測驗
登入
首頁
>
程式設計
> 100年 - 100年身心障礙人員考四等_資訊處理#34270
100年 - 100年身心障礙人員考四等_資訊處理#34270
科目:
程式設計 |
年份:
100年 |
選擇題數:
0 |
申論題數:
12
試卷資訊
所屬科目:
程式設計
選擇題 (0)
申論題 (12)
⑴傳值呼叫(call by value)
⑵抽象類別(abstract class)
⑶方法超載(method overloading)
⑷繼承(inheritance)
⑸封裝(encapsulation)
⑴寫一個 C 語言的指令,宣告 ptr 是一個整數型態的指標變數,指向存有數值 100 的位址。
⑵寫一個 C 語言的指令,宣告 grade 是一個有 5 個元素的 char 型態的陣列變數,且 將陣列元素初始化為‘A’, ‘B’, ‘C’, ‘D’, ‘E’等字元值。
⑶寫一個 C 語言的 for 迴圈,將 101 至 200 間的偶數列印出來,每一個數印一行。
⑷寫一個 Java 語言的指令,宣告 greeting 是一個 String 的物件,並將 greeting 初始 化為”How are you?”。
⑸寫一個 Java 語言的指令,列印字串”I can do it!”。
三、說明陣列(Array)與鏈結串列(Linked List)這兩種結構之特性與差異。(20 分)
四、使用 C 語言或 Java 語言,撰寫一個叫作 linearSearch 的遞迴(recursive)線性搜尋 法函數,此函數有下列幾個參數:key(整數的搜尋鍵)、data(整數的陣列)、 start(搜尋範圍的起始位置)、end(搜尋範圍的結束位置)。如果搜尋鍵在陣列中 出現,則此函數傳回搜尋鍵在陣列中的位置。如果搜尋鍵不在陣列中出現,則此函 數傳回 -1。(30 分)